Little Kimble Train Station may be small, but it offers essential conveniences for passengers. While there is no ticket office, ticket machines available help travelers collect pre-booked tickets with ease. However, it’s important to note that these machines are not accessible for all individuals, possibly necessitating preplanning for those with mobility challenges. The station features step-free access across its platform, aligning with its commitment to accessibility, but lacks dedicated ramp access to trains or accessible toilets. Despite this, the presence of customer help points ensures that assistance is always nearby, even at an unstaffed station.

Abercynon Station may not boast a bustling ticket office, but it simplifies the process with modern ticket machines that support quick and easy ticket collections. These machines have been cleverly designed to accommodate all travelers, offering accessible ticketing with support for major debit and credit cards, although they don't accept cash. For tech-savvy travelers, the presence of smartcard validators ensures a seamless transition between different parts of the journey.
The station’s facilities cater to everyday commuter needs. While there are no dedicated waiting rooms, there is ample seating available. Travelers can rest assured with the availability of CCTV and help points, providing a safe and informed environment. Unfortunately, the station lacks luggage storage, refreshment facilities, and luxury lounges, but travelers can rely on the extensive transport links for their onward journeys or plan stops at nearby amenities.
Abercynon aims to provide accessible travel to as many passengers as possible. It offers step-free access and ramps with handrails are available for both platforms, classifying it as Category B2 on the accessibility scale. Although wheelchair availability and waiting rooms are absent, the station compensates with accessible parking options. The staff helpdesk and comprehensive customer information through screens and announcements ensure that travelers with different needs are catered to.
